And one suggestion in the comments section was eight-part crime drama Unbelievable, which is based on a true story.
The show hit Netflix in 2019 and stars Toni Collette, Merritt Wever and Kaitlyn Dever.
IMDb's synopsis reads: 'A teenager is charged with lying about being raped, but two detectives follow the path to the truth.'

Toni Collette plays Detective Grace Rasussen, while Merritt Wever took on the role of Detective Karen Duvall.
Actress Kaitlyn Dever plays protagonist and survivor of sexual assault Marie Adler.
They are also joined by the likes of Eric Lange, Bill Fagerbakke, Elizabeth Marvel, Bridet Everett, Danielle Macdonald and Dale Dickey.
Speaking about her role in the series, Kaitlyn told Entertainment Weekly: 'When I say it was the hardest thing I had to do, I think it's because in the aftermath, just after we were filming it, I took a little bit of a break and a breather.
'I spent a lot of time reflecting on Marie.
'It just broke my heart the entire time. Every scene, she's just a girl who kept getting punched in the face, even after her assault.
'Even before her assault, she had a very tough life. My heart was aching for her during and in the aftermath of this show.
'I'm happy that we're making these important stories more and more, and we're bringing it to light, and giving a voice to the voiceless.
'That is something that makes me feel proud to be an actor. To be a small part in shedding light on stories that were buried. '
